Học sinh nghe giáoviên

Một phần của tài liệu Giao an tin 12 (3 cot CN) (Trang 97 - 98)

dẫn để học sinh lần tìm các thông tin về người mượn, sách đã mượn, thời gian mượn. Như vậy chúng ta đã dựa trên mối liên kết giữa các bảng qua sự xuất hiện lặp lại của một số cột thuộc tính ở các bảng để tìm ra thông tin về một đối tượng.

Xuất phát từ số thẻ trên đây ta chỉ tìm các thông tin về một thực thể duy nhất. Đó cũng là nguyên tắc khi xây dựng CSDL phải đảm bảo không có hai bản ghi giống hệt nhau ở tất cả các thuộc tính. Ví dụ: nếu có 2 học sinh cùng tên, cùng ngày sinh và cùng lớp thì ít nhất là số thẻ của 2 học sinh là khác nhau. Tương tự như vậy, mã số sách trong bảng sách chính là thuộc tính quan trọng để phân biệt giữa các sách.

Thuộc tính giúp phân biệt các bản ghi được gọi là khóa.

- Học sinh nghegiáo viên giáo viên thuyết trình.

Nội dung

Hoạt động của giáo viên Hoạt động của học sinh 2. Khóa và liên k t ế gi a các b ng:ữ a. Khái niệm: b. Ví dụ: Một tập hợp gồm một hay một số thuộc tính trong một bảng có tính chất vừa đủ để phân biệt được các bộ và không thể loại bớt một thuộc tính nào để tập thuộc tính còn lại vẫn đủ phân biệt được các bộ trong bảng được gọi là khóa của bảng đó.

Yêu cầu học sinh tìm ra khóa của bảng NGƯỜI MƯỢN (khóa ở đây là dùng để xác định một học sinh duy nhất): Giáo viên có thể đặt ra các tình huống khác nhau như : tập Họ tên, lớp là khóa, tập Họ tên, ngày sinh, lớp là khóa để học sinh phản biện, hoặc học sinh phản biện lẫn nhau để đi đến kết luận số thẻ là khóa vì thỏa mãn khái niệm ở trên.

Tương tự như vậy với bảng Sách.

Riêng bảng MƯỢN SÁCH thì khóa ở đây phải xác định được là ai? sách nào? do vậy giáo viên có thể đặt ra là khóa chỉ là số thẻ hoặc mã số sách để học sinh cùng thảo luận đi đến kết luận là ở bảng này khóa phải là tập số thẻ và mã số

Một phần của tài liệu Giao an tin 12 (3 cot CN) (Trang 97 - 98)